Official DOL plan name: Omelveny & Myers LLP Retirement Savings Plan · Sponsored by Omelveny & Myers LLP · California · Professional & Technical Services
$674M in assets, 948 participants
Omelveny & Myers LLP's Omelveny & Myers LLP Retirement Savings Plan reported $674M in total assets and 948 participants in its 2022 DOL Form 5500 filing, ranking in the 98th percentile by assets among filed plans. Figures are as reported by the plan sponsor to the Department of Labor, not audited or endorsed by PlainRetire.

The plan reported a net loss of $152M for the year, a single-year figure driven by markets and benefit payments, not a measure of plan health.
